Exposure to phosphine may cause, … WebMar 1, 1982 · INTRODUCTION The molecule phosphaethyne, HC=P, originally reported by Gier in 1961 (ref. 1) was the first example of a molecule in which trivalent phosphorus forms a triple bond. This molecule is the phosphorus analogue of hydrogen cyanide, HC-N.

WebDiscovery of Phosphaethyne (HCP) in Space: Phosphorus Chemistry in Circumstellar Envelopes - NASA/ADS We present the first detection in space of phosphaethyne, the phosphorus analog of HCN. We have observed with the IRAM 30 m telescope four successive rotational transitions of HCP in the AGB star envelope IRC +10 216. WebPhosphaethynes bearing a 2,6-di-tert-butyl-4- (dimethylamino)phenyl, 2,6-di-tert-butyl-4-methoxyphenyl, or 2,6-di-tert-butylphenyl group were prepared. A 31 P NMR spectroscopic investigation of the chemical shifts indicated that electron-donating groups at the para position cause shifts to a higher field.
